About Comala, Mexico: The Village of the Eternal Spring

Picture this: cobblestone streets winding through a landscape painted with vibrant colours, the scent of freshly brewed coffee mingling with the sweet aroma of ripe mangoes. That's Comala, Mexico – a charming village nestled in the state of Colima, often dubbed the "Village of the Eternal Spring" for its near-perfect climate. Forget the usual tourist traps; Comala offers a genuine taste of Mexican culture, a slower pace of life, and a chance to truly unwind. It's the perfect escape for those seeking an authentic Mexican experience, far from the hustle and bustle of larger cities.

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Comala, Mexico

The Comala Plaza

The heart of Comala, the plaza is a lively hub where locals gather, children play, and the scent of freshly baked bread fills the air. It's the perfect spot to soak up the atmosphere, grab a coffee, and simply watch the world go by. Don't miss the stunning church, a beautiful example of colonial architecture.

The Comala River

A tranquil escape, the Comala River offers a refreshing break from the sun. Take a stroll along its banks, enjoy the peaceful surroundings, or even take a dip on a hot day. It's a great place for some quiet contemplation and stunning photos.

The Regional Museum of Comala

Delve deeper into the history and culture of Comala at the regional museum. Discover fascinating artefacts and learn about the village's rich past, from its indigenous roots to its present-day charm.

Eat Like a Local: Must-Try Foods in Comala, Mexico

Comala's culinary scene is a delight. Don't miss the chance to sample traditional dishes like pozole (a hearty stew), tacos al pastor (marinated pork tacos), and fresh, locally grown fruits. Explore the local markets and eateries to discover hidden culinary gems.

Festivals, Events & Local Traditions in Comala, Mexico

Check local listings for events during your visit. Comala often hosts local festivals and celebrations throughout the year, offering a glimpse into the vibrant culture of the region. These events are a great way to experience the local traditions and meet the friendly people of Comala.

When’s the Best Time to Go?

Comala enjoys a near-perfect climate year-round, making it a great destination any time of year. However, the shoulder seasons (spring and autumn) offer pleasant temperatures and fewer crowds. The dry season (November to May) is generally preferred for outdoor activities.

Shopping Highlights

Explore the local markets for unique souvenirs and handicrafts. You'll find everything from traditional pottery and textiles to locally made coffee and sweets. It's a great way to support local artisans and take home a piece of Comala's charm.
